How much do ux designer intern j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 24, 2026, the average hourly pay for ux designer intern in Utah is $15.83,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.12 and $17.50 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a UX Designer Intern do?

A UX Designer Intern assists in creating and improving the user experience of digital products such as websites and apps. They conduct user research, create wireframes and prototypes, and collaborate with other designers, developers, and product managers. Interns may also help test designs with users and gather feedback to make improvements. This role is a learning opportunity to gain hands-on experience in the field of user experience design.

How does a UX Designer Intern typically contribute to team projects and what collaboration can be expected?

As a UX Designer Intern, you’ll often work closely with senior UX designers, product managers, and developers to support ongoing projects. Your responsibilities may include conducting user research, creating wireframes and prototypes, and participating in usability testing. You’ll be expected to communicate your ideas clearly, accept feedback, and iterate on designs based on team input and user data. This collaborative environment is a great opportunity to learn industry best practices and understand the full product development process.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a UX Designer Int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a UX Designer Intern, you need a solid understanding of user-centered design principles, wireframing, prototyping, and a portfolio demonstrating relevant academic or personal projects. Familiarity with design tools such as Figma, Sketch, Adobe XD, and basic knowledge of usability testing methods are typically expected. Strong communication, openness to feedback, and collaboration skills help interns integrate into teams and refine their work effectively. These skills and qualities are crucial for producing intuitive user experiences and contributing meaningful design insights in a professional setting.

What is the difference between Ux Designer Intern vs Ux Designer?

AspectUx Designer InternUx Designer
Required CredentialsTypically pursuing or recently completed relevant degree or courseworkBachelor's or Master's in Design, Human-Computer Interaction, or related field
Work EnvironmentInternship programs, often part-time or temporary, in tech or design firmsFull-time professional role in tech, startups, or corporate settings
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by companies to train and evaluate potential future employeesEstablished role with ongoing responsibilities in product development

The main difference between a Ux Designer Intern and a Ux Designer is experience level and responsibility. Interns are typically students or recent graduates gaining practical experience, while Ux Designers are full-time professionals responsible for designing user experiences, conducting research, and collaborating with teams to develop products.

About the role:
A portfolio (including at least one case study that showcases your UI and UX abilities) must be provided with your application for candidacy consideration.
The UX Designer is an individual contributor on our Product Design team, working alongside Product Managers and engineers to craft intuitive, polished experiences for PDQ's SaaS web products. You'll support the full design process, from understanding user needs to delivering high-quality UI, helping IT teams around the world work faster and with greater confidence in our tools.
Why this role matters:
IT teams choose PDQ because our products are fast, intuitive, and built for real workflows. As a UX Designer, you'll help shape the everyday experience of thousands of IT professionals, contributing directly to product adoption and customer satisfaction.
How you might spend your day:
  • Partner with Product Managers to gather and refine project requirements, ensuring designs align with both user needs and business goals
  • Conduct user research and customer interviews to validate ideas, gather feedback, and inform design decisions
  • Create wireframes, prototypes, and high-fidelity designs for web features, iterating based on user and team feedback
  • Work closely with engineering teams to answer implementation questions and help ensure the final product matches the design intent
  • Stay current on UX/UI trends, tools, and best practices, continuously bringing fresh thinking to your work
  • Participate in agile ceremonies - sprint planning, stand-ups, and retrospectives - to keep design in sync with development

We're looking for people who have:
Must Have:
  • 2-4 years of product design experience on customer-facing web SaaS products
  • Experience collaborating with Product Managers and engineering teams throughout the product lifecycle
  • Ability to create wireframes, prototypes, and high-fidelity designs that clearly communicate user flows and design intent
  • Proficiency with Figma for design and prototyping
  • Portfolio (including at least one case study showcasing UI and UX abilities) required with application

Nice to Have:
  • Experience designing for IT, developer-focused, or enterprise SaaS products
  • Familiarity with device management, endpoint security, or similar IT domains
  • Familiarity with accessibility standards (WCAG) and inclusive design practices
  • Exposure to design systems or component libraries
